Private Medical Treatment Visit Visa

If you are considering a visit to the United Kingdom, you are generally allowed a stay of up to 6 months for specific purposes, including seeking private medical treatment at a medical facility, availing treatment at an NHS hospital (where your government covers the cost under a reciprocal healthcare arrangement), or even donating an organ to a close family member or friend, which encompasses the assessment process for donor compatibility.

Before planning your trip, it's crucial to ensure that you fulfill the basic eligibility criteria for a Standard Visitor visa, as well as any additional requirements that may be applicable. Gathering the necessary documentation to substantiate your eligibility is a vital step in the process.

What you should know

 

In order to be granted a UK Private Medical Treatment visa, you will need to satisfy that you:

  • have arranged your private medical treatment before you travel to the UK
  • can provide a letter from your doctor or consultant detailing the medical condition requiring consultation or treatment, the estimated costs, likely duration of any treatment and where the consultation or treatment will take place
  • are suffering from a communicable disease, you must have satisfied the medical inspector that you are not a danger to public health.
  • have sufficient funds to cover all reasonable costs in relation to your visit without working or accessing public funds.
  • will leave the UK at the end of your visit
  • will not live in the UK for extended periods through frequent or successive visits, or make the UK your main home
  • are genuinely seeking entry for a purpose of medical treatment and will not undertake any prohibited activities
